[Remote] Associate Director Clinical Development, Immunology

Work from home Full-time role Hiring

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Biogen is a global biotechnology company committed to advancing clinical development in immunology. The Associate Director Clinical Development, Immunology will contribute to the design and execution of clinical trials for early-phase studies in autoimmune diseases, collaborating with cross-functional teams to ensure patient safety and scientific rigor.

Responsibilities

  • Partner with cross-functional teams including clinical operations, biostatistics, data management, regulatory, and safety to advance early-phase development programs
  • Contribute to clinical trial protocol design, development and execution for early phase neuroimmunology studies
  • Provide medical monitoring, clinical execution, and oversight of clinical studies to ensure patient safety
  • Serve as a contact for CRO and investigators to provide responses for protocol related questions
  • Provide scientific therapeutic expertise to internal and external stakeholders
  • Support data interpretation and clinical reporting for early phase clinical studies
  • Support preparation for health authority interaction and contribute to responses for regulatory questions related to clinical development activities
  • Contribute scientific contents for clinical protocols and other clinical development documents
  • Support risk mitigation strategies and provide clinical input for safety management plans
  • Assist in providing scientific content for clinical study documents such as protocols, amendments, investigator brochure, clinical study reports, and briefing materials
  • Champion patient-centered development approaches by incorporating disease burden, feasibility and patient experience considerations into study design
  • Monitor the external landscape in neuroimmunology and autoimmune disease, including competitive intelligence, evolving standards of care, and relevant scientific advances

Skills

  • MD/DO (or international equivalent) or PharmD with relevant experience required
  • Subspecialty experience in neurology or neuromuscular medicine, or prior drug development experience in neuromuscular or neuroimmunology diseases, is strongly preferred
  • 0-2 + years' experience in the biotech/pharmaceutical industry with additional experience in academic or clinical research
  • Prior experience in medical monitoring or investigator/sub-investigator role
  • Experience contributing to clinical study execution and/or oversight and working cross-functionally with R&D partners
  • Strong communication skills (written and verbal)
  • Deep scientific and clinical understanding of neuroimmunology/ autoimmune disorders
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in fast paced environment
  • Ability to travel domestically and internationally, as required for business needs
  • Relevant disease area experience (e.g., Myasthenia Gravis, CIDP, neuroimmunology, or other immune-mediated conditions)
  • Understanding of regulatory requirements for drug development
  • Established network of global Key Opinion Leaders (KOLs)
